Find the wrongly formed word with its suffix: Joyfulless, Hopeless, Faithless, Helpless
Answer: Joyfulless
Explanation
The correct word is "joyless", not "joyfulless".
"Joyful" already means full of joy, so adding -less to it is incorrect and redundant.
